Output 088d279f6fa59a5a872847b93a612468d0dbb8fc84c11d1525a2b6ff0b32b711:25

value
80171
script pubkey
OP_0 OP_PUSHBYTES_20 d86da4014be35cf38cf3ea6a26cc5aa5476b0b3f
address
bc1qmpk6gq2tudw08r8naf4zdnz654rkkzel4v29sj
transaction
088d279f6fa59a5a872847b93a612468d0dbb8fc84c11d1525a2b6ff0b32b711
confirmations
13926
spent
true